The Rise of Digital: Political Marketing Strategies for India

In the rapidly evolving sphere of Indian politics, digital platforms have emerged as a pivotal force. Politicians and political parties are increasingly leveraging social media, SEO strategies to connect with voters, share their messages, and galvanize support.

From targeted promotions on platforms like Facebook and Twitter to the engagement with followers through live streams and webcasts, political actors are evolving their strategies to connect with the digitally savvy Indian electorate.

Moreover, mobile apps like WhatsApp have become essential tools for political mobilization. These platforms allow parties to spread information, mobilize supporters, and communicate directly with potential voters.

The increasing influence of digital media in Indian politics presents both challenges. While it offers a platform for greater transparency and voter participation, there are also concerns about the spread of fake news and the potential for manipulation. As India continues to embrace the digital age, ensuring ethical and responsible use of these technologies will be crucial for the future of Indian democracy.
